Cover Story: The Fe alkoxide was initially fabricated by a facile solvothermal method. It was then converted into γ-Fe2O3, α-Fe2O3, and mixed-phase α/γ-Fe2O3 with a nanosheet-assembled flower-like structure at different annealing temperatures. The α/γ-Fe2O3, which annealed at 400 °C, included 18% α-Fe2O3, demonstrating excellent sensing performance towards acetone compared to that of γ-Fe2O3 and α-Fe2O3. It showed a response of 353 to 200 ppm acetone, a low limit of detection of 0.5 ppm at 160 °C, good reproducibility as well as selectivity, and a fast response time (22 s) as well as recovery time (14 s). The potential sensing mechanism is mainly ascribed to the unique microstructure and mixed phases of α/γ-Fe2O3. View this paper
